Conwy Tunnel Crane Lorry Fire Response

North Wales multi-agency responders acted swiftly and professionally following a significant crane lorry fire in the westbound Conwy Tunnel on the A55, which caused major disruption and triggered a complex emergency response.

North Wales Fire and Rescue Service (NWFRS) was alerted to the incident at 13:48 on Thursday afternoon. The Service’s Operational Tactical Plan—developed through joint emergency preparedness exercises with partner agencies—was immediately enacted. In light of the scale of disruption and resource demand, NWFRS declared a Major Incident at 14:59, which was later stood down as the situation was brought under control.

At the peak of the operation, 10 fire appliances, 4 specialist vehicles, a welfare unit, and 8 officers were deployed to the scene. Crews worked in intense heat and difficult tunnel conditions to bring the fire under control by 16:20. Fortunately, there were no fatalities.

Fire and rescue teams remained at the scene into the evening alongside partners including the North & Mid Wales Trunk Road Agent and structural engineers to complete vital safety assessments. Their efforts enabled the reopening of the eastbound tunnel under contraflow in the early hours of Friday morning.

Throughout the incident, NWFRS worked in close coordination with North Wales Police, the North & Mid Wales Trunk Road Agent, and other partner agencies to protect the public, manage recovery operations and issue coordinated safety messages on a timely basis.

Mike Plant Head of Planning, Performance and Transformation for North Wales Fire and Rescue Service, said:

"The response to this incident was an outstanding demonstration of professionalism, resilience, and teamwork. Our crews, officers, and control staff operated under extremely demanding circumstances, and their quick, decisive actions made a real difference in preventing further escalation. I want to extend my sincere thanks to all NWFRS staff and our partners who supported the response and helped protect our communities."

This incident underscores the critical importance of joint-agency collaboration and routine multi-agency preparedness exercises, which play a vital role in ensuring an effective and coordinated emergency response.
